Solve for the missing angle. Round to the NEAREST HUNDRETH.
51, 68, 85
with right angle

This is a right triangle (51^2 + 68^2 = 85^2). The two acute angles are

- angle opposite 51: arcsin(51/85) = arcsin(0.6) ≈ 36.87°
- angle opposite 68: 90° − 36.87° = 53.13°

So the acute angles are 36.87° and 53.13° (and the right angle is 90°).
